Friends Bring Back Alice

Source: Pittsburg Public Library
Thanks to a large anonymous donation to the Friends of the Library, Alice Through the Looking Glass painting is returning to the library after nearly a year and a half long restoration project.

Alice, painted by Oakely E. Richey, was presented to the library in 1941 - in memory of Marcia Ethelwyn Mendenhall Snedden, daughter of Edgar and Marsha Mendenhall. Edgar Mendenhall was a professor at Pittsburg State University.

The Alice painting has been a cornerstone of the children's department for 75 years. Thanks to the Friends, Alice was cleaned, repaired and reframed by Mary Schafer, Conservator of the Nelson-Atkins Museum of Art.
